The hexadecimal color code #23254D corresponds to the code RGB( 35, 37, 77 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,14 level), green (at 0,15 level) and blue (at 0,30 level). Its brightness is 21% and its saturation is 37%. It is composed of red at 23%, green at 24% and blue at 51%.
